Transaction 43c39a592171a6ab608c7192af86f71dd8315a944c8c29516414b8851b357c6a
1 Input
1 Output
-
43c39a592171a6ab608c7192af86f71dd8315a944c8c29516414b8851b357c6a:0
- value
- 160861
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 321c6bcc0247f801785036ca57a1295f53673a4c OP_EQUAL
- address
- 36FyksDfKQuMTGcpPLdsambXfDczeBSdFo